Job description

We are looking for Event Stewards to work across Burnleyand the North West;and join us as partof our Event Stewardingteam. The successful candidate will have the opportunity to work at a multitude of events such as sporting events, concerts, and festivals, in particular Burnley Football Club, Wigan Athletic, Wigan Warriors, Manchester United, Everton FCand more!

Stadium are always looking at upskilling our staff, to give them and our clients the best possible service we can!

Stadium serves its clients with one goal in mind – keeping people safe. We consistently achieve this goal through the three key parts of our business: Event Services, Training, and temporary Hostile Vehicle Mitigation (HVM). We pride ourselves on providing a world-class level of customer service and are looking for industry-leading experts to join us in experiencing working at what we like to call, the world's special moments!

Responsibilities include and are not limited to:

  • Welcoming all visitors to the venue
  • Dealing with any queries and offering additional information regarding the event
  • Checking access passes (where applicable)
  • Helping to direct flow of foot traffic
  • Offer an excellent level of customer service to ensure the smooth running of the event
  • Being the eyes and ears of the event and ensuring the safety team have the information they require


All skills below are advantageous however not essential as we will provide all training to support successful candidates:

  • Experience working as an an Event Steward
  • You must have a good level of verbal and written English
  • The ability to react calmly in high pressured situations
  • If you want to work as an SIA operative, please apply using the specific SIA job advert, this advert is specifically for Event Stewards.

Shift times will vary on each event, early and late shifts will be available.

All work is offered on a casual basis giving you flexibility to work around your current commitments.
